Czechs take 1-0 lead over Germany in Fed Cup

The Columbian
Published: February 3, 2012, 4:00pm

STUTTGART, Germany (AP) — Iveta Benesova gave the Czech Republic a perfect start to the defense of its Fed Cup title, rallying from a set down to beat Sabine Lisicki of Germany 2-6, 6-4, 6-2 Saturday in the opening match of their first-round series.

Germany’s Julia Goerges was to face Wimbledon champion and second-ranked Petra Kvitova in the second match later Saturday.

The series will be decided Sunday with two reverse singles and a doubles match at Porsche Arena.

Germany’s 10th-ranked Andrea Petkovic was ruled out with a lower back injury.
